Monthly Premium: $0.00
Annual Deductible: $50.00
Annual Maximum Coverage: $2,000.00
However, starting in 2020, Boeing will increase the monthly premium for Boeing employees to ~$5.00 a month.
Speaking for the St. Louis alone, most dental care providers have told me Boeing and UPS have the best dental insurance in the area. I'm not sure how true this is in other states/locations where Boeing is located.
